ABSTRACT:
A method for the manufacture or machining of the tooth system of straight or helically toothed, externally or internally toothed, nonhardened or hardened workpiece with a toothed tool, the tooth flanks of which are coated with a cubic boron nitride (CBN). The workpiece and the tool roll along with a single-flank contact and are supported by a guide-gear pair which also roll along with a single-flank contact. The contacting flanks of the workpiece-tool pair are the mating flanks for the contacting flanks of the guide-gear pair. To protect the CNB-coating, the tool is already driven at a speed which is necessary for an optimum chip removal before the tool tooth flanks start to work on the workpiece tooth flanks.
